GraphQL + Prisma 教程,开发高级GraphQL 后端服务器,react apollo的后端实现
react apollo的后端实现,学习如何使用nodejs构建GraphQL 后端服务器。只需掌握基本的javascript即可,无需精通后端语言和数据库
Description
GraphQL 是什么 ?
GraphQL是Facebook开源的一种用于 API 的查询语言,并有可能成为未来的API规范。
哪些公司在使用GraphQL ?
越来越多主流的科技公司都开始拥抱GraphQL,比如facebook,twitter,Airbnb,github,reddit,Netflix等等。
为什么使用Prisma ?
prisma是一个超越ORM的数据库工具,它可以让你快速开发GraphQL API,让你免去了大部分的工作,让你开发GraphQL服务器从未如此简单。
我是否需要精通 后端语言 和 数据库 才能学习这门课程 ?
并不需要,甚至你可以在完全不懂任何后端语言和数据库的前提下掌握这门课程,并完成GraphQL服务器的开发。
我可以使用什么开发语言 ?
Prisma 支持4种开发语言,分别是javascript ( nodejs后端 ),TypeScript,flow,Go。未来还会支持更多的语言。
成为优秀全栈工程师的机遇
GraphQL并不复杂,通过学习本门课程你便可以开发GraphQL 服务器,并且在前端调用GraphQL API。
如果你是前端工程师,那么学习完本课程,你将能成为一名全栈开发者。
如果你是后端工程师,那么学习完本课程,再稍加学习些前端基础知识,便能成为全栈开发者。
如果你是 ios/安卓 工程师,那么学习完本课程,你便能成为移动端的全栈开发者。
开发GraphQL应用是否很难 ?
刚好相反,觉得难是因为你对它还不了解。实际上它很简单,也很强大。
What You Will Learn!
- GraphQL知识点
- 如何构建GraphQL服务器
- prisma知识点
- 如何使用prisma快速开发GraphQL API
- 如何在前端调用GraphQL API
- 如何部署GraphQL应用服务器
Who Should Attend!
- 前端工程师
- 后端工程师
- 移动端工程师
- nodejs开发者
- 会使用基本javascript的其他任何开发人员
- 希望成为全栈开发者的人员